Empty Them
Dry skin cells, oil, and everyday dirt can clog pores, and when they’re full of gunk they look bigger. Regularly cleansing (try Clinique For Men Oil Control Face Wash twice a day) and eoliating (try Recipe for Men Facial Scrub a few times a week) can help sweep out the debris.
Tighten Them
Pores expand as you lose collagen and elastin over time, so use an anti-aging retinol (like RoC Retinol Correxion Deep Wrinkle Night Cream) to fight the pull of gravity. Skin-tightening serums (like Kiehl’s Precision Lifting & Pore-Tightening Concentrate) can also work to firm up skin and make pores less visible to the eye.
Hide Them
Big pores usually coincide with oily skin, and a greasy face is like shining a flashlight on those little effers. Try mattifying skin with a silky pore treatment gel (like Lab Series Power Pore Anti-Shine & Pore Treatment) that uses oil-absorbing powders to cut back on shine. Put it on after cleansing skin or take it to work for an afternoon intervention.
